Description

Dedicated to Thor Johnson, composed under arms at Quonset Point, R.I., 19 October, 1944. Previously unpublished work, released by the estate of the composer.

Ulysses Kay (1917–1995), a renowned African American neoclassical composer, served in the U.S. Navy during World War II from 1942. Stationed at Quonset Point, Rhode Island, he played saxophone and clarinet, arranged, and composed music for the Navy band.
